24. No grant will be made for any subject not specified in this code.

25. No capitation grant will be given for the mere attendance of scholars below Standard I.

24. No scholar will be examined twice in the same or in a lower Standard.

27. In Girls' schools, which may be ranged under any of the Classes, plain needlework will have the following values

1. What is the name of the School?

Application Schedule.

(To be filled up when application is mude for a Grant-in-Aid.)

2. Is it a Public Elementary School? (7.) .................

3. Is it a Boys', or a Girls', or « Mixed School ?..

4. Where is it situnted ?.

5. What are its Dimensions? (b)

6. What is the Average Attendance? (e.)..

7. Is the school-work conducted by a Time Table? (4)

8. Is there a regularly kept School Roll? (e.)

9. What Books are to he used under the several Standards? ()..

10. What are the School-hours?...

11. What four hours' are to be assigned to Secular Instruction?,

12. What Holidays are given, and when?

16. What is the Maunger's name, and what is bis profession or occupation?

14. What is the Master's name?

15. Bow many years' experience as a teacher bas he had ?

16. What Assistants has he, and what are their names?

17. What is the Salary of the Master, and that of each of his Assistants ?....

18. What aunual sum is derived from School-fees?

19. What annual sun is derived from Donations and Subscriptions T......

20. Has the School any other, and what, means of support?...

21. What are the various headings and amounts of Expenditure?

22. Is there any, and what, Debt connected with the School?
